We had a great ride today after we finished our retrace of the Erie Canalway.  The day started with a little glitch.  We left the hotel and rode DOWN a long hill on the way to the trail, according to Ride With GPS.  At the bottom of the hill was this:

Being not at all inclined to ride back UP that hill, we decided to try a paved trail off to the right.  It seemed to be going in the correct direction.  After a very short distance, we came to this:

Having no more paved options, the captains pushed the bikes up the grassy hill to the road and we started over at the hotel.  This time, we found a road route which led us right to the trail.  The trail turned out to be terrible - very rough and rocky.  Team A was wise enough to go back to the road, but Kerry can't admit defeat on a trail.  We rode that nasty mess for probably a mile with me scared we were going to fall the whole time and Kerry trying to tell me we were perfectly safe and not to be afraid.  We finally got back to a paved road, which led to paved trail, which led to unpaved, but smooth and well graded trail.  About twelve miles into the route, we were able to leave the Erie Canalway behind for good and enjoy smooth pavement on wide shoulders the rest of the day.

The Erie Canalway has some excellent sections for cycling and many interesting historical sights, but it is not easy to ride from end to end.  The state of New York, I think, way over promotes it as a destination trail.

After saying goodbye to the trail, we rode along the south shore of  Oneida Lake to the little town of Brewerton.  This part of the ride was fun with some views of the lake and lots of marinas, stores and restaurants for summer visitors.  The only other picture I took today was of this front yard.  There was no sign, so they have an unadvertised bicycle business or a whole lot of cyclists in the family!
